KUALA SELANGOR: Six more highways have agreed to implement the Open Payment Toll Collection System starting this September, said Public Works Minister Datuk Seri Alexander Nanta Linggi.

Duta-Ulu Kelang Expressway (DUKE) concessionaire Ekovest has been privately testing its Multi Lane Fast Flow (MLFF) proof-of-concept (POC), The Edge reports.
The Duta-Ulu Kelang Expressway (DUKE) is confirmed to be the second location in Malaysia after the Sungai Besi Highway which will implement the Multi Lane Fast Flow (MLFF) proof of concept (POC) later this year in October. This was announced by Works Minister Datuk Seri Alexander Nanta Linggi today via a statement posted on his official Facebook page.
KUALA LUMPUR: The government decided to kick off the open toll payment system at only five highways to ensure that the system can function properly before it is expanded to other highways.
